On 20/05/15 17:49, Steve Cookson - gmail wrote:
> If I create a few controls in a dialog, delete the dialog, use 
> $app->Yield for the background processing to take place, I still end 
> up with more Perl objects after the deletion than before. 

Well actually, although the count builds up for the first two calls.  
After the third call, although it says it's loosing 5 pointers per call, 
it is not, because the total number of pointers remains the same.  So I 
suppose that is OK.

I have switched off my background processing using Wx::Timer and all my 
memory creep stops.  So unless you think the 5 pointers matter (and 
maybe it doesn't), I'm going to switch to looking at the Wx::Timer 
background code as potentially a more productive avenue.
